

문제 풀이
- 앞 뒤 글자가 같은지 확인
- 앞 뒤 글자가 같지 않다면 앞 문자가 그 뒷번째부터의 문자에 존재하는지확인
- 같은 문자가 존재한다면 입력받는 단어의 수인 n의 값에서 1씩 뺀 후 if문을 빠져나온다.
- 그 후 n값을 출력
코드
import sys
input = sys.stdin.readline
n = int(input())
for _ in range(n):
data = input().rstrip()
# 앞과 뒤의 글자가 같은지 확인
for i in range(1, len(data)):
if data[i - 1] != data[i]:
if data[i - 1] in data[i:]:
n -= 1
break
print(n)'Algorithm > 백준' 카테고리의 다른 글
| [Python] 백준 24480번(DFS/BFS) (0) | 2023.01.03 |
|---|---|
| [Python] 백준 24479번(DFS/BFS) (0) | 2023.01.03 |
| [Python] 백준 2941번 "크로아티아 알파벳"(문자열) (0) | 2022.04.23 |
| [Python] 백준 1707번 '이분 그래프' (DFS/BFS) (0) | 2022.04.23 |
| [Python] 백준 7562번 나이트의 이동(DFS/BFS) (0) | 2022.04.23 |